Makassar trepangers from your southwest corner of Sulawesi (previously Celebes) frequented the Coastline of northern Australia inside the eighteenth and nineteenth generations to gather and method trepang (also referred to as sea cucumber), a marine invertebrate prized for its culinary and medicinal values in Chinese markets.

The 9th King of Gowa Tumaparisi Kallonna (1512–1546) is explained in the royal chronicle as the main Gowa ruler to ally Using the nearby trade-oriented polity of Tallo, a partnership which endured during Makassar's apogee being an impartial kingdom. The middle of the twin kingdom was at Sombaopu, close to the then mouth from the Jeneberang River about ten km south on the current town center, where an international port as well as a fortress were being gradually designed.
